Job Description

What Will You Do?

 

  • Represent the Howden Screw Compressor product in North America, listening to customer and market needs. Use this knowledge to become a key-player in directing strategy for the product.
  • Support the key account management of customers in petrochemical, oil and gas, refrigeration, industrial and distribution markets. Individual will be the primary technical and strategic representative in-country.
  • Develop business development initiatives with the Howden Compressors team and deliver these (in conjunction with HUSA), to drive growth and profitability.
  • Represent the company and product at seminars, events and exhibitions, identifying opportunities to offer better technical services. Liaise with the UK team for allocation of resource and preparation of technical content (e.g. marketing collateral, presentations, white papers) to support the market more effectively.
  • Identify and pursue new business opportunities in the market to exceed annual operating plan bookings targets and expand market presence.
  • Support HUSA in negotiation and deal-closing with clients. Demonstrate technical credibility to up-sell products and services, clearly explaining technical value-adders and OEM differentiators. 
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, partners, and stakeholders within the industry. Responsible for customer management during visits to Howden facilities in the US and UK.
  • Listen to customers and provide technically credible support to add value to their operations, increasing engagement and retention.
  • Conduct market research to identify trends, competitive landscape, and potential areas for growth. Use an entrepreneurial mindset to become a key stakeholder in the strategic direction of the business.
  • Monitor and report on sales performance, providing insights and recommendations for improvement.
